Lorhi Kunda Population - Godda, Jharkhand
Lorhi Kunda is a medium size village located in Poreyahat Block of Godda district, Jharkhand with total 37 families residing. The Lorhi Kunda village has population of 220 of which 106 are males while 114 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Lorhi Kunda village population of children with age 0-6 is 38 which makes up 17.27 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Lorhi Kunda village is 1075 which is higher than Jharkhand state average of 948. Child Sex Ratio for the Lorhi Kunda as per census is 900, lower than Jharkhand average of 948.
Lorhi Kunda village has lower literacy rate compared to Jharkhand. In 2011, literacy rate of Lorhi Kunda village was 59.89 % compared to 66.41 % of Jharkhand. In Lorhi Kunda Male literacy stands at 79.07 % while female literacy rate was 42.71 %.
